Control Over Data Queries and Views in Social Networks

Having control over the queries and views in a database provides a sense of transparency and clarity in understanding the information being presented. Social networks like MySpace allowed users to choose various aspects of their experience, such as video content and layout. In contrast, platforms like Facebook and TikTok limit user control over the content displayed, leading to a non-linear and unclear view of the network. The trend in social networks shows a decreasing level of control over queries and views, ultimately resulting in a pattern of relinquishing control.
